Senior Software Engineer, Mobile (React Native)

QGenda · Atlanta, GA

Company

QGenda

Location

Atlanta, GA

Type

Full Time

Job Description

QGenda, headquartered in Atlanta, is the leading innovator in enterprise healthcare workforce management and provider operations, serving more than 4,000 organizations in over 45 different specialties.Leading physician groups, hospitals, academic medical centers, and enterprise health systems use QGenda to advance provider scheduling, optimize capacity, and improve access to care.

In your role as a Senior Software Engineer you will work with others to design, develop, and implement changes, bug fixes, and new features to our QGenda mobile applications across iOS and Android. We're looking for engineers who thrive in fast-paced scrum environments. We value collaborative architecture discussions, continuous integration, and ensuring quality through unit and functional testing. Our mobile engineers solve challenging problems around translating complex business rules and workflows into consistent and intuitive user experiences, while working with our web teams to ensure cross-platform cohesion. If tackling these kinds of challenges sounds interesting, we'd love to talk to you! 

What You'll Do

  • Lead our most complex technical mobile efforts and enhancements, working closely with our Web team to ensure robust APIs and services
  • Work within a dynamic Agile/Scrum team, participating in all aspects of the mobile development process
  • Develop exciting new features that give our customers a smooth and intuitive mobile experience
  • Leverage technical expertise by providing technical guidance, mentorship, and code reviews for peers
  • Implement cutting-edge React Native features, continually look for ways to improve our code base, and evaluate new technologies

What Experience You'll Need: 

  • Bachelor's degree from an accredited college or university or equivalent industry experience
  • 2-3 years of experience with React Native in a mobile application
  • Experience with XCode/iOS and Java/Android development and deployment
  • Strong skills in HTML5, CSS, TypeScript, and client-side technologies
  • Experience writing unit tests using Jest or similar testing framework
  • Experience with Redux in a production application
  • Experience with Webpack or Babel
  • Experience with Agile development processes
  • Strong critical thinking and problem solving skills
  • Excellent communication skills and upbeat personality

Extra Bonus Points if You Have:

  • Experience with ASP.NET, C#, MVC, and Web API
Apply Now

Date Posted

03/31/2023

Views

9

Back to Job Listings Add To Job List Company Profile View Company Reviews
Positive
Subjectivity Score: 0.9